## Tuning

The receipt mailer (Almsgate) batches donation receipts and sends through the Thornquay relay. On-call: if the queue backs up, resist the urge to crank batch size — the relay rate-limits per connection, and bigger batches just mean bigger retries. Scale worker count first, then shorten the flush interval. Dedupe window must stay longer than the retry horizon or donors get duplicate receipts, which generates tickets. All knobs live in one place and are read at worker start. Current production values follow.

tuning table, kajop-yafof:
QUOTAS = {
    "wenath": 10,
    "ulaael": 5,
}

Subject: read-replica lag alarm — all clear

Hey release folks — the Dunnock replica lag alarm from this morning was a false positive; the Fernvale pooler was just slow to re-register after the failover drill. No data exposure, no writes hit the replica. Security reviewers: the drill ran inside the normal maintenance window. The verification trace token is below.

session token of kahag-bawip = htk6_729d08

## Runbook: ScaleChef Calculator

If scaled quantities drift from expected ratios, restart the conversion daemon first. Check SCALECHEF_UNIT_TABLE points at the current units manifest; stale manifests cause rounding bugs in plugin output. Plugins calling the batch-convert endpoint authenticate via the shared service credential loaded at boot. Confirm the daemon's environment file contains the following line:

sealed setting: LEDGER_TOKEN20=6148d35bbb480b0ab79e